The hospital average length of stay for abdominal and pelvic pain in the UK is forecasted to rise from 3.7 days in 2024 to 4 days by 2028, indicating a slight upward trend. Prior to 2024, the duration was slightly lower; however, exact 2023 values are not provided. From 2024 to 2028, the average annual increase is projected to be approximately 2.0%. The trend suggests a steady increase without dramatic spikes or declines, following a consistent year-on-year pattern.
Future trends to watch include medical advancements that could potentially streamline processes and reduce hospital stay times. Additionally, policy changes or healthcare infrastructure developments could influence this trajectory significantly.
